The Importance of a Camera Lens Protector: A Guide for Every Photographer
As a photographer, safeguarding your investment is paramount, and camera lens protectors play a crucial role in maintaining the life and clarity of your lens. These simple yet effective accessories serve as a barrier against dust, scratches, and other potential damage. When you're out in the field, the last thing you want is to worry about the safety of your equipment. A high-quality protector can absorb minor impacts and ensure that your lens remains pristine, allowing you to focus on capturing the perfect shot.
Furthermore, using a lens protector can significantly enhance your shooting experience. For instance, many protectors are designed to reduce flare and improve light transmission, giving you better contrast and color fidelity in your images. Investing in a camera lens protector not only extends the longevity of your equipment but also enhances your photos' quality. As a photographer at any level, incorporating a lens protector into your gear is a practical and wise choice that pays off in the long run.

Top 5 Reasons Why You Should Invest in a Camera Lens Protector
Investing in a camera lens protector is one of the smartest decisions any photographer can make. Here are the top 5 reasons why:
- Protection Against Scratches: A lens protector acts as the first line of defense against dirt, scratches, and accidental drops. The outer layer takes the brunt of any impact, keeping your expensive lens safe.
- UV Filtering: Many lens protectors offer UV filtering capabilities, which can enhance image quality. This added protection allows you to capture clearer, vibrant photos while blocking harmful UV rays.
- Easy to Clean: Lens protectors are generally easier and less risky to clean compared to the lens itself. Using a protector means you can maintain clarity without worrying about damaging the actual glass.
- Cost-Effective: Replacing a scratched or damaged lens can be significantly more expensive than simply swapping out a lens protector. Investing in one can save you money in the long run.
- Peace of Mind: Knowing your lens is protected allows you to focus on your photography without the constant worry of damage. This peace of mind can enhance your creativity and enjoyment while shooting.
In conclusion, investing in a camera lens protector not only safeguards your equipment but also improves your overall photography experience. With benefits ranging from protection against scratches to enhanced image quality, it's a small price to pay for the peace of mind it brings. How to Choose the Right Camera Lens Protector for Your Needs
Choosing the right camera lens protector is essential for safeguarding your valuable investment from scratches, dust, and other environmental hazards. When selecting a lens protector, consider the type of photography you engage in. For example, a UV filter can be beneficial for outdoor photography, helping to reduce haze and improve color balance, while a polarizing filter can minimize reflections and enhance saturation in images. Additionally, evaluate the diameter of your lens to ensure compatibility, as lens protectors come in various sizes. Always opt for high-quality brands to ensure optimal clarity and durability.
Another critical factor to consider is the material of the lens protector. Glass protectors tend to offer superior scratch resistance and image quality compared to polycarbonate options, which may be more prone to distortion. Furthermore, check for any additional coatings that can improve performance, such as anti-reflective or anti-fog coatings. It's also advisable to read reviews and seek recommendations from fellow photographers, as real-world experiences can guide your decision-making process. Ultimately, selecting the right camera lens protector will enhance your shooting experience and preserve the longevity of your gear.
